Understanding SEO Basics
Before diving into strategies, it’s important to understand what SEO is and how it works. SEO refers to the practices that improve the ranking of a website or content on search engines like Google. The higher your site ranks, the more likely it is to be seen by potential visitors.
- Keywords: The words and phrases that users type into search engines.
- On-page SEO: Optimizing individual pages to rank higher.
- Off-page SEO: Building backlinks and social media presence.
- Technical SEO: Improving website architecture and speed.
Keyword Research
Keyword research is the foundation of effective SEO. It involves identifying the terms and phrases your target audience is searching for. By using the right keywords, you can optimize your content to meet user intent.
- Use tools like Google Keyword Planner, Ahrefs, or SEMrush.
- Focus on long-tail keywords for more specific searches.
- Analyze competitors to find keyword opportunities.
- Consider search intent: informational, navigational, or transactional.
On-Page SEO Techniques
On-page SEO refers to the optimization of content and HTML source code on your website. Here are some techniques to enhance your on-page SEO:
- Title Tags: Ensure your title tags are unique and include primary keywords.
- Meta Descriptions: Write compelling meta descriptions to improve click-through rates.
- Header Tags: Use header tags (H1, H2, H3) to structure your content.
- Image Optimization: Use alt tags for images and compress files for faster loading.
- Internal Linking: Link to relevant pages within your website to enhance navigation.

Off-Page SEO Strategies
Off-page SEO involves actions taken outside of your website to influence your ranking. Here are some effective strategies:
- Backlink Building: Acquire links from reputable websites to boost authority.
- Social Media Engagement: Share your content on social platforms to drive traffic.
- Influencer Collaborations: Partner with influencers to reach a broader audience.
- Guest Blogging: Write articles for other blogs to generate backlinks and exposure.
Technical SEO Considerations
Technical SEO focuses on the backend of your website. It ensures that search engines can crawl and index your site effectively. Key considerations include:
- Website Speed: Optimize loading times to reduce bounce rates.
- Mobile-Friendliness: Ensure your site is responsive and works well on mobile devices.
- Secure Sockets Layer (SSL): Use HTTPS to secure your site and improve rankings.
- XML Sitemap: Create and submit a sitemap to help search engines index your pages.
Monitoring and Analyzing SEO Performance
To understand the effectiveness of your SEO efforts, it’s crucial to monitor and analyze performance regularly. Here are some tools and metrics to consider:
- Google Analytics: Track website traffic, user behavior, and conversion rates.
- Google Search Console: Monitor search performance and fix indexing issues.
- Rank Tracking Tools: Use tools like Moz or Ahrefs to monitor keyword rankings.
- SEO Audits: Conduct regular audits to identify areas for improvement.
